Certified Digital Services Project Manager Course Outline

Module 1: Digital Service Principles (DSPs)

  • What are Digital Services?
  • Core Principles
    • Research and Understand Your Users
    • Create a Multidisciplinary Team
    • Make Use of Agile Methods
    • Iterate and Evaluate Frequently
    • Be Aware of Security and Privacy Protocols
    • Establish Service Code as Being Open Source
    • Utilize Open Standards and Common Platforms
    • Test the End-To-End Experience of the Service
    • Plan for Service Disruptions and Ensure That Users Succeed First Time
    • Make the User Experience Consistent Across Brand and Encourage to Use DS
    • Collect Performance Data and Test the Service

Module 2: Digital Product Development Methodologies

  • Waterfall Product Development
  • Agile Development
  • Agile Manifesto
  • Differences Between Waterfall and Agile

Module 3: Roles and Responsibilities

  • Digital Roles
    • Positions in Digital Service Development
    • Service Owner and Product Manager
    • Technical Architect and Service Engineers
    • Delivery Manager
    • Business Analyst and Business Change Lead
    • Solution Tester
    • User Researcher
    • Accessibility Lead
    • Content and Interaction Designers
    • Types of Team
  • Cross-Functional Teams

Module 4: Digital Service Lifecycle

  • Introduction to Digital Service Lifecycle
  • Discovery
  • Alpha
    • Inception
    • Iteration
    • Conclusion
  • Beta
    • Private Beta and Public Beta
  • Service Management
    • Transitioning to a Live Service

Module 5: Digital User Experience

  • User Stories
    • Epics
    • Decomposing
    • User Experience
  • Analogue User Experience

Module 6: Performance Metrics and Management

  • Increments and Progress Reviews
  • Managing Digital Project Outcomes
  • Stakeholder Management and Cycle
  • Segmenting and Prioritizing Stakeholders
  • Stakeholder Engagement
  • Benefits of Stakeholder Engagement
  • Designing a Stakeholder Engagement Plan
  • Principles for Successful Stakeholder Engagement
  • Influence Stakeholders
  • Stakeholder Management
  • KPIs
  • Communication Skills

Module 7: Digital Project Closure

  • Finalize Digital Sign Off
  • Reasons for Closure Could
    • Service No Longer Meets User Needs
    • Service is Outdated or Replaced
    • User Need No Longer Exists
    • Organization Wishes to Move in a New Direction

Certified Digital Services Project Manager Exam

To achieve the Certified Digital Services Project Manager (CDSPM), candidates will need to sit for an examination. The exam format is as follows: 

  • Question Type: Multiple Choice 
  • Total Questions: 40 
  • Total Marks: 40 Marks 
  • Pass Mark: 65%, or 26/40 Marks 
  • Duration: 60 Minutes
  • Open Book/ Closed Book: Closed Book

Charlotte is the biggest city in the state of North Carolina. It is the third fastest growing major city in the United States.  It has an estimated population of 810,000 people. Charlotte is home to the corporate headquarters of Bank of America. Education in the USA is provided by both public and private schools, and is mandatory until the age of 16.  Pupils conducting their schooling within the USA start off at preschool, followed by elementary school, then middle school, before finishing at high school.  At age 18, US citizens are able to engage in higher education.  Higher education in the USA normally comes in the form of a college, undergraduate school, or a community college – that latter of which doesn’t normally cost anything to attend.  Candidates participating in a course at a college will gain credits towards a bachelor’s degree, whilst candidates participating a course at a community college will be earning credits in order to achieve an associate’s degree. The public school system in North Carolina is the second largest system in the state and the 17th largest in the whole of the United States. There is an estimate 150,000 pupils being taught in the 164 public schools of Charlotte. Charlotte is the home of many notable universities. For example Central Piedmont Community College, Charlotte School of Law, Johnson C. Smith University and the University of North Carolina are all based in Charlotte. The University of North Carolina is the biggest in the city with 27,000 students.
